Leaders Told Battle to Stem Global Warming Slowing
Photo courtesy hibino and licensed by Creative Commons.
The U.N. climate chief is concerned over a slow down in measures to combat global warming and is wondering if a new pact on global climate change can be reached by December 2009. The problem lies with the politicizing of the issue and how countries around the world can be equally responsible for doing their part to reduce greenhouse gas emissions. Not mentioned in this Associated Press article is the economic impact that will be felt by those countries that do implement carbon-cutting measures. The article did, however, mention melting Arctic ice and “increased crop damage” as reasons to cut back on emissions.
